快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个适合新手学习的Touchgal基础交互演示页面要求1、创建一个包含多个可触摸交互区域的网页2、实现基础的触摸事件响应如触摸开始、移动、结束并在屏幕上显示相应的坐标和事件类型3、实现一个简单的单指拖拽方块功能4、实现一个双指捏合缩放图片的功能5、每个功能模块都有清晰的中文注释解释代码逻辑和Touchgal相关API的使用方法6、提供一个简单的教程式界面引导用户逐步尝试每种交互请使用纯前端技术实现点击项目生成按钮等待项目生成完整后预览效果今天想和大家分享一个特别适合新手入门的前端交互开发实践——用Touchgal实现触摸交互Demo。作为一个刚接触前端开发不久的人我发现在InsCode(快马)平台上可以很轻松地完成这个项目整个过程几乎零门槛。项目准备与基础搭建首先我们需要理解Touchgal是什么。简单来说它是处理触摸事件的JavaScript库能帮我们轻松实现各种触摸交互效果。在快马平台新建项目时我直接输入创建一个Touchgal交互演示页面平台就自动生成了基础HTML结构和必要的库引用。创建触摸交互区域这个Demo需要划分三个主要区域触摸事件监测区用来显示触摸坐标和事件类型单指拖拽区实现方块跟随手指移动双指缩放区实现图片的捏合缩放实现基础触摸事件响应这部分是最核心的。通过Touchgal的API我们可以监听三种基本事件touchstart手指接触屏幕时触发touchmove手指在屏幕上移动时触发touchend手指离开屏幕时触发每个事件对象都包含触摸点的坐标信息我们可以把这些数据显示在页面上。快马平台生成的代码已经包含了这些事件的监听器我只需要稍微调整显示样式就可以了。单指拖拽功能实现实现方块拖拽的步骤很清晰在touchstart时记录初始位置在touchmove时计算位移差值实时更新方块的位置这里要注意边界检查防止方块被拖出可视区域。快马平台的AI助手还提醒我添加了惯性滑动效果让交互更自然。双指缩放功能这是最有挑战性的部分但Touchgal让实现变得简单检测两个触摸点计算两点间距离的变化根据距离变化调整图片的缩放比例教程式界面设计为了让新手更好理解我设计了一个分步引导第一步尝试触摸基础区域观察事件和坐标变化第二步体验单指拖拽方块第三步尝试双指缩放图片最后可以自由探索所有功能每个步骤都有明确的文字说明和视觉提示确保学习曲线平缓。整个项目最让我惊喜的是在InsCode(快马)平台上的开发体验。不需要配置任何环境直接在线编辑就能看到实时效果。当我完成代码后一键部署功能让项目立刻变成了一个可访问的网页朋友和同学都能随时体验我的作品。对于想学习前端交互开发的新手我强烈推荐试试这个方式。不需要从零开始平台已经帮你处理好了大部分基础工作你可以专注于最核心的交互逻辑学习。整个过程就像搭积木一样把各个功能模块组合起来就能完成一个专业的触摸交互Demo。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个适合新手学习的Touchgal基础交互演示页面要求1、创建一个包含多个可触摸交互区域的网页2、实现基础的触摸事件响应如触摸开始、移动、结束并在屏幕上显示相应的坐标和事件类型3、实现一个简单的单指拖拽方块功能4、实现一个双指捏合缩放图片的功能5、每个功能模块都有清晰的中文注释解释代码逻辑和Touchgal相关API的使用方法6、提供一个简单的教程式界面引导用户逐步尝试每种交互请使用纯前端技术实现点击项目生成按钮等待项目生成完整后预览效果
新手福音:在快马平台上手Touchgal,从零实现触摸交互Demo
快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个适合新手学习的Touchgal基础交互演示页面要求1、创建一个包含多个可触摸交互区域的网页2、实现基础的触摸事件响应如触摸开始、移动、结束并在屏幕上显示相应的坐标和事件类型3、实现一个简单的单指拖拽方块功能4、实现一个双指捏合缩放图片的功能5、每个功能模块都有清晰的中文注释解释代码逻辑和Touchgal相关API的使用方法6、提供一个简单的教程式界面引导用户逐步尝试每种交互请使用纯前端技术实现点击项目生成按钮等待项目生成完整后预览效果今天想和大家分享一个特别适合新手入门的前端交互开发实践——用Touchgal实现触摸交互Demo。作为一个刚接触前端开发不久的人我发现在InsCode(快马)平台上可以很轻松地完成这个项目整个过程几乎零门槛。项目准备与基础搭建首先我们需要理解Touchgal是什么。简单来说它是处理触摸事件的JavaScript库能帮我们轻松实现各种触摸交互效果。在快马平台新建项目时我直接输入创建一个Touchgal交互演示页面平台就自动生成了基础HTML结构和必要的库引用。创建触摸交互区域这个Demo需要划分三个主要区域触摸事件监测区用来显示触摸坐标和事件类型单指拖拽区实现方块跟随手指移动双指缩放区实现图片的捏合缩放实现基础触摸事件响应这部分是最核心的。通过Touchgal的API我们可以监听三种基本事件touchstart手指接触屏幕时触发touchmove手指在屏幕上移动时触发touchend手指离开屏幕时触发每个事件对象都包含触摸点的坐标信息我们可以把这些数据显示在页面上。快马平台生成的代码已经包含了这些事件的监听器我只需要稍微调整显示样式就可以了。单指拖拽功能实现实现方块拖拽的步骤很清晰在touchstart时记录初始位置在touchmove时计算位移差值实时更新方块的位置这里要注意边界检查防止方块被拖出可视区域。快马平台的AI助手还提醒我添加了惯性滑动效果让交互更自然。双指缩放功能这是最有挑战性的部分但Touchgal让实现变得简单检测两个触摸点计算两点间距离的变化根据距离变化调整图片的缩放比例教程式界面设计为了让新手更好理解我设计了一个分步引导第一步尝试触摸基础区域观察事件和坐标变化第二步体验单指拖拽方块第三步尝试双指缩放图片最后可以自由探索所有功能每个步骤都有明确的文字说明和视觉提示确保学习曲线平缓。整个项目最让我惊喜的是在InsCode(快马)平台上的开发体验。不需要配置任何环境直接在线编辑就能看到实时效果。当我完成代码后一键部署功能让项目立刻变成了一个可访问的网页朋友和同学都能随时体验我的作品。对于想学习前端交互开发的新手我强烈推荐试试这个方式。不需要从零开始平台已经帮你处理好了大部分基础工作你可以专注于最核心的交互逻辑学习。整个过程就像搭积木一样把各个功能模块组合起来就能完成一个专业的触摸交互Demo。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容请生成一个适合新手学习的Touchgal基础交互演示页面要求1、创建一个包含多个可触摸交互区域的网页2、实现基础的触摸事件响应如触摸开始、移动、结束并在屏幕上显示相应的坐标和事件类型3、实现一个简单的单指拖拽方块功能4、实现一个双指捏合缩放图片的功能5、每个功能模块都有清晰的中文注释解释代码逻辑和Touchgal相关API的使用方法6、提供一个简单的教程式界面引导用户逐步尝试每种交互请使用纯前端技术实现点击项目生成按钮等待项目生成完整后预览效果